VICTOR MARTINEZ Obituary

VICTOR R. MARTINEZ, 86, passed away on Wednesday, Feb. 2, 2011, in Fort Wayne. Born in Isabela, Puerto Rico, he worked at General Electric for 34 years and served in the U.S. Army during World War II. He was a member of Prince of Peace Church where they hold services at Trinity United Methodist Church at Putnam and Short. He enjoyed his family and friends. He also loved his Hispanic Community throughout his life, serving wherever there was a need. Surviving are his wife, Estela Martinez; sons, Victor Roman and Cesar (Doris J.) Martinez; daughters, Evelyn (Alfred) Rodriguez, Alida (Dennis) Harkenrider and Monica (Ralph) Vela, all of Fort Wayne, Maritza (Jose Mejia) Martinez of Princeton, Fla. and Marisol (Aric Koenig) Martinez of New Bremen, Ohio; brother, Jorge (Licly) Martinez of Florida; 10 grandchildren; six step-grandchildren; four great-grandchildren; and step-daughters, Patty (Francisco) Triana-Armijo of Monterrey, Mexico, Claudia Nickolson of Ligonier and Jackie Triana of Fort Wayne. He was preceded in death by his parents, Agapito and Aurora Martinez-Hernandez; first wife, Enilda Martinez; son, Gabriel Martinez; grandson, Ryan E Rodriguez; and brothers, Lino and Raul Martinez; sisters, Julia Plaza and Alicia Comulada. Service is 2 p.m. Saturday at D.O. McComb & Sons Covington Knolls Funeral Home, 8325 Covington Road, with Ramon Aleman officiating. Visitation is from noon to 2 p.m. prior to the service.
